Customs and Border Patrol allegedly detained yet another American citizen arriving in the U.S., this time a retired law enforcement head with 25 years of experience, because of his Arabic name. Former North Carolina Police Chief Hassan Aden says he was held for nearly two hours at John F. Kennedy, writing in a Facebook post that “if this can happen to me, it can happen to anyone with attributes that can be ‘profiled.’ No one is safe from this type of unlawful government intrusion.” And that, apparently, includes former police chiefs who have contracted with the Department of Justice. Feeling safer yet, America? Aden claimed that more than 25 other “foreign nationals” were “brought in and quickly released,” while he remained detained.
